Morris" <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> To: [EMAIL PROTECTED] Cc: [EMAIL PROTECTED], [EMAIL PROTECTED] Subject: Re: documentation/2221: Make online documentation search link back to my installation Date: Tue, 6 Oct 1998 09:48:34 -0700 (PDT) I think perhaps my suggestion wasn't clear. My point was that many local apache installations won't have the search capability SO perform the search as it is now done, but generate the result list with references to the local apache system's installed docs rather than the docs at the search server. This does require local install of docs under a standard virtual path. A hidden search form variable could be configured during installation to note the local doc root and by its existance enable the remote/local configuration. The advantage of this approach is a serious reduction of load on the apache document server, the network, and the end user wanting to read documentation.
